Subject: Revised commission scheme — effective next quarter

Sales leads: the commission structure changes at quarter start. Base rate drops one point; accelerators now kick in at 110% of target instead of 120%. Renewals on the Vantor suite pay half rate. No grandfathering. Cascade to your teams after Friday's call, not before. Questions go to Priya, not to reps directly. The reasoning behind the shift is covered in the confidential note below.

confidential, kahog-bawif: The northern region missed its Pramir quota by 20.0 percent last quarter. Casaxek Freight plans to lower the Fraion list price by 41.5 percent in December. The finance team signed off on a budget of $236.4 million for Project Druius. The renewal with Fenysix Partners closes at $91.3 million a year, 2.1 percent below the last contract.

Heads up: if the Lintrock baseline file in the Quarrow repo drifts from main, CI fails with a "stale baseline" error even when the code is fine. Quick fix is to regenerate the baseline on a clean checkout and re-push. If a customer build is blocked, confirm the failing run matches the token below before escalating.

build token for yadug-yagag: htk21_c863c33eb8b82c0c9c152

Ticket: Slimmed image breaks runtime on Pellarc build agents.

Repro steps:
1. Build the hollowed image with the strip-layers profile enabled.
2. Push to the staging registry and deploy to the canary pool.
3. Container exits with a missing shared-library error within ten seconds.

Expected: parity with the full image. Actual: crash loop. Suspect the trim step removes the resolver libs. To pull the failing image from the staging registry, authenticate with the token below.

session JWT of tawip-kajog = eyJhbGciOiJIUzI1NiIsInR5cCI6IkpXVCJ9.eyJzdWIiOiI2dKYGGIn0.afsnASii